An old gentleman in great condition 500e. I've had the car for four years, but the history of the car has been known since the end of the 90s, when I bought it from an acquaintance in Sweden.
The car has been fixed without saving money and modded to suit my own eyes. The document can be found from the German days when this one was a year old and went through a tuning workshop, where it was supercharged and all changes were made. The car is also supercharged in Finnish papers and is completely street legal.
There are no defects in the car, except for the creaking rear bumper and the LED bulbs on the instrument panel. The car's engine wiring harness was renewed by a professional and a funky switch was made, so that all the blockages can be removed if desired. The changes were made keeping in mind that if you want, you can make it original like this if you want. I rode Mersu once, one 10km trip in winter. Mersu had driven about 113,000 km when it came into my ownership.

Most are fixable. Bummer it doesn't have memory seats / telescopic steering wheel, or manual climate control.

The bigger issue, for USA buyers, is that the supercharger belt drive eliminated the radiator cooling fan. This is a cold-country setup...

Intercooling generally doesn't produce more power by itself, but should help prevent detonation/knock, and can allow higher boost pressures. 5psi is pretty low, I'm guessing this may have stock 10:1 compression ratio.

Intercooling generally doesn't produce more power by itself, but should help prevent detonation/knock, and can allow higher boost pressures. 5psi is pretty low, I'm guessing this may have stock 10:1 compression ratio.
Yes, and higher boost and cooler air (i.e. higher air density) requires more fuel to achieve an acceptable A/F ratio, which normally gives higher output. As stated by some, the boost pressure is fairly low so the car might be more or less fine to be driven without however depending on ambient temperatures and/or driving profile can be beneficial to avoid knocking by excessive charge temps but again also depending to some extent as how rich the full load mixture is set (internal cooling).

I decided to run the intercooler as I had always in mind to utilise the superchargers rpm potential but also paired with reduced compression ratio etc.
